Toggle navigation
Home
Contact
Add Your Business
Download Business Data
Mail Order Computers and Peripheral Equipment in Washington, DC
1 business found
Kalorama Net
1808 Wyoming Avenue Nw , 20009
Phone:
(202) 462-2925